Food marketing and advertising can have several psychological effects on consumer choices, such as creating a sense of urgency or scarcity around certain products, triggering emotional responses through appealing visuals or slogans, and influencing perceptions of taste and quality through branding and packaging. Additionally, repeated exposure to food advertisements can lead to increased cravings and consumption of unhealthy or high-calorie foods. It's important for consumers to be mindful of these tactics and make informed choices when selecting food products.
